Видео по теме

Что нужно знать разработчику Python

Python стал одним из самых популярных языков программирования благодаря своей простоте и универсальности. Но для успешной карьеры разработчику необходимо освоить ряд ключевых навыков и инструментов.

Основные языковые особенности

Первое, что нужно знать разработчику Python — это синтаксис и особенности самого языка. Важно понимать:

  • Структуры данных: списки, кортежи, множества и словари;
  • Открытые и закрытые области видимости;
  • Объектно-ориентированное программирование: классы, наследование и полиморфизм;
  • Работа с исключениями и обработка ошибок.

Популярные библиотеки и фреймворки

Знание библиотек значительно расширяет возможности разработчика. Вот некоторые из наиболее востребованных:

  • NumPy: для научных вычислений и работы с массивами;
  • Pandas: для анализа данных и манипуляций с таблицами;
  • Flask и Django: для разработки веб-приложений;
  • Requests: для работы с HTTP-запросами.

Советы по развитию карьеры

Кроме технических навыков, важно также развивать свои личные качества и подходы к работе. Вот несколько рекомендаций:

  • Регулярно участвуйте в open-source проектах. Это поможет вам получить опыт и улучшить портфолио;
  • Изучайте новые технологии и тренды в области Python. Это поможет оставаться конкурентоспособным;
  • Заботьтесь о качестве кода: используйте тестирование и инструменты статического анализа;
  • Стройте сеть профессиональных контактов: общение с коллегами может открыть новые возможности.

Заключение

В заключение, чтобы успешно развиваться в сфере программирования на Python, разработчик должен знать не только языковые особенности, но и активно использовать библиотеки, развивать свои навыки и следить за новыми тенденциями. Помните, что в вопросе что нужно знать разработчику Python важно сочетание теории и практики, а также готовность к постоянному обучению.

Похожие записи

Рекомендации

Выравнивание по краю в CSS: простые способы для идеального оформления текста
Выравнивание по краю в CSS: простые способы для идеального оформления текста Узнайте о простых способах выравнивания текста по краю в CSS. Откройте для себя эффективные методы, которые помогут вам достичь идеального оформления и улучшить визуальное восприятие вашего контента.
Поддержка сайта на WordPress: профессиональные услуги для успешного онлайн-присутствия
Поддержка сайта на WordPress: профессиональные услуги для успешного онлайн-присутствия Профессиональная поддержка сайта на WordPress обеспечит его стабильную работу, безопасность и актуальность. Мы предлагаем комплексные услуги для улучшения вашего онлайн-присутствия и достижения успеха в цифровом пространстве.
Заработок на онлайн проектах: как начать и преуспеть в 2023 году
Заработок на онлайн проектах: как начать и преуспеть в 2023 году Узнайте, как начать зарабатывать на онлайн проектах в 2023 году. Мы поделимся эффективными стратегиями и советами, которые помогут вам достичь успеха и увеличить доход в цифровом мире.
Скрипты для сайтов на WordPress: Упрощайте разработку и улучшайте функционал
Скрипты для сайтов на WordPress: Упрощайте разработку и улучшайте функционал Скрипты для сайтов на WordPress помогут упростить разработку и улучшить функционал вашего ресурса. Используйте готовые решения для оптимизации работы, добавления эффектов и повышения взаимодействия с пользователями.
Поля WooCommerce: Как настроить и оптимизировать ваш интернет-магазин
Поля WooCommerce: Как настроить и оптимизировать ваш интернет-магазин В статье рассмотрим, как настроить и оптимизировать поля WooCommerce для вашего интернет-магазина, чтобы улучшить пользовательский опыт и увеличить продажи. Узнайте полезные советы и рекомендации по настройке.

Новичкам Бывает Непросто

Новичкам бывает непросто найти работу. C